Output 3fc753cb427a3ca2c65af655b865f2664ccd304338077a5406da082125c01aa8:1

value
26466579
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 de1f25f81ec26c7caa0ac0de58d1278a48433911 OP_EQUALVERIFY OP_CHECKSIG
address
1MFUKowkMeES8gcXDN6g3CRwTFPuYWfeNR
transaction
3fc753cb427a3ca2c65af655b865f2664ccd304338077a5406da082125c01aa8
spent
true